Transaction 803050d2bfd2316493d609a4e16cdf2c29663e1d6b391cf6914d8309e757fab2
1 Input
1 Output
-
803050d2bfd2316493d609a4e16cdf2c29663e1d6b391cf6914d8309e757fab2:0
- value
- 608953
- script pubkey
- OP_0 OP_PUSHBYTES_20 566aea476f6c3ce5d4a5a59f1bbdb4a263390e57
- address
- bc1q2e4w53m0ds7wt4995k03h0d55f3njrjh4vcvqw